EHR-based "nudge" interventions
BehavioralChange/introduction of default drug and frequency during electronic prescribing of high-risk drugs for a patient aged ≥65 years
NCT Number: NCT05218343
This study will assess whether a modification in the default dose and frequency (the first option a provider sees) during electronic prescribing of a high-risk drug can impact prescribing behavior and subsequent changes in average dose for the targeted high-risk drug, when prescribed to a hospitalized patient aged ≥65 years. In this cluster randomized crossover (CRXO) trial we will randomize a non-intrusive "nudge" intervention, which involves modifying the default dose for high-risk drugs when prescribed electronically to hospitalized patients aged ≥65 years. The CRXO trial involves 10 sites in an urban health system: five sites will start the trial under the intervention/control during a first time period (T1) after which they switch intervention/control status (T2). The primary outcome is prescription rate of a lower default dose (i.e. the geriatric standard) for 8 high-risk drugs. This study will inform the effectiveness of EHR-based "nudge" interventions to reduce inappropriate prescribing of high-risk drugs for elderly patients.

Change/introduction of default drug and frequency during electronic prescribing of high-risk drugs for a patient aged ≥65 years
Time frame: 24 weeks
Rate at which the modified default dose (geriatric standard) and frequency for eight high-risk drugs are prescribed.
Time frame: 24 weeks
Drug-specific prescription rate of the modified default dose for each of the eight high-risk medications and type of order (frequency/type of order).
Time frame: 24 weeks
Mean per-patient dose of the relevant individual high-risk drugs.
Time frame: 24 weeks
Inpatient falls (with and without injury)
Time frame: 30 days post-discharge regarding hospitalization during which a high-risk drug was prescribed
30-day readmission rates for patients aged ≥65 years who received any of the eight high-risk drugs during their hospitalization.
Time frame: 24 weeks
Duration of hospitalization in days for patients aged ≥65 years who received any of the eight high-risk drugs during their hospitalization.
Time frame: 24 weeks
Cost of hospitalization in USD for patients aged ≥65 years who received any of the eight high-risk drugs during their hospitalization.
Time frame: 24 weeks
The rate of prescriptions of the newly defaulted (geriatric) dose for any of the eight high-risk drugs among patients aged <65 years.
